Office and Administrative Support Workers, All Other · SOC 43-9199

Office and Administrative Support Workers, All Other Salary in the Madison Metro Area

Source: BLS OEWS, May 2025Madison, WI metro area

Figures describe the Madison, WI metropolitan statistical area as defined by BLS/OMB — the whole multi-county metro region, not Madison city limits.

Median annual wage$53,530
Median hourly wage$25.74

Office and Administrative Support Workers, All Other in the Madison, WI metro area earned a median of $53,530 per year ($25.74 per hour) as of the May 2025 BLS OEWS estimates. Pay ranged from $33,860 at the 10th percentile to $72,330 at the 90th. BLS estimates 430 people work in this occupation in the area.

Pay distribution

Half of Office and Administrative Support Workers, All Other in the Madison metro area earn more than $53,530 per year, half earn less; the middle half earn between $45,220 and $64,270.

Wage percentiles (BLS OEWS)
Wage10th25thMedian75th90th
Annual$33,860$45,220$53,530$64,270$72,330
Hourly$16.28$21.74$25.74$30.90$34.78

A percentile is a cut point: 25% of workers in this occupation and area earn less than the 25th-percentile wage. The median is the 50th percentile — half earn less, half earn more.

About this estimate

These figures are survey estimates from the BLS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ics program — modeled from employer reports collected over three years and benchmarked to May 2025. They describe what employers in this area currently pay across all industries, not what any individual worker will be offered.

Employment counts wage-and-salary jobs in the occupation (self-employed workers are excluded). Estimates carry sampling error; percentile wages are rounded by BLS. Some values are suppressed by BLS for confidentiality or quality — suppressed values appear here as “not published”, never as zero. Read the full methodology.
